This is a limited edition hand painted cel. Tools, lights, planks of wood, the coveted script, and the insistent director. In this limited edition hand-painted cel, Bugs, Taz, Sylvester, Tweety and Daffy, demonstrate how along with the before-mentioned theatrical items, a production is made. It is a process of cooperation, engaged upon behind the scene by many individuals, most of whom are anonymous until their names appear in the credits. In short, it is by no conjured magic or great stroke of luck that a film or television program is made. Instead, for anything from a half-hour sitcom to a major feature, grips, foleys, best boys, runners, administrative people, and security guards, to name a few, are needed. Thus, the old adage is true, that the real show occurs behind the camera.Behind the Scenes was drawn by noted Warner Bros. Animation Director Darrell Van Citters. The background was created by Hector Martinez whose skills have been used on various Warner Bros. properties including Batman and Superman.

Hand Painted Limited Edition Cels

Hand-painted limited editions recreate classic moments from great cartoons, using the same materials and techniques as were used in making the originals. Some limited editions are exact reproductions of frames from the films they represent, while others, such as Chuck Jones’ limited editions, are based on contemporary interpretations of great characters and scenes.

In either case, the animator’s drawing is transferred onto acetate cels, then each is meticulously hand-painted by studio artists. Each piece is hand-numbered in small edition sizes of between 100 and 750. In some cases the finished cels are then signed by the animator.

As the great majority of original cels from the 1940’s, 50’s and 60’s are no longer in existence, limited edition cels allow collectors an unparalleled opportunity to enjoy some of the greatest moments in the history of animation.
